In episode 30 of Talk to the Chip, professors Elif Yalvaç and Jono Podmore discuss Parete 67 and Plastico by Italian composer and sound engineer Marino Zuccheri. This is the second of two episodes devoted to this unsung hero of electronic music, who worked at the RAI studio in Milan for 28 years helping Berio, Nono, Maderna, Cage, Pousseur among the others, to give birth to some of the great masterpieces of early electronic music.
